Open-Weight AI Models Just Got Enormous — and Cheap
The past few weeks have redrawn the price-performance map of AI. Moonshot AI published the weights for Kimi K3, a 2.8-trillion-parameter sparse mixture-of-experts model that industry trackers describe as the largest ever released with open weights — it activates only 16 of its 896 experts per token, which is what makes a model that size practical to run at all. Alibaba's Qwen team followed with Qwen3.8-Max, a 2.4-trillion-parameter model aimed at coding and long-horizon tasks.
Just as interesting for smaller businesses is the opposite end of the scale: Qwen3.8-27B was released as open weights and reportedly runs on about 17 GB of RAM — laptop territory. Meanwhile the price war among hosted models continues: OpenAI is reported to have cut GPT-5.6 Luna input pricing by 80% to $0.20 per million tokens, and DeepSeek's V4 Flash left preview at $0.14 per million input tokens.
Our take: for most companies the question is no longer "can we afford AI?" but "which tier fits which workload?" Frontier hosted models for the hardest reasoning, cheap hosted models for volume work, and small open-weight models on your own hardware where data cannot leave the building. That last option just became genuinely viable — and it is the one we get the most client questions about.
